DC Comics Co-Publisher Dan DiDio once again teased Convergence over at CBR and how New 52 Futures End, Earth 2 World’s End and Multiversity lead into it.

    On April first — and it’s not a joke! — there’s four key titles coming out. “Multiversity” #2, the final issue of “Futures End,” the final issue of “World’s End” and “Convergence” #0. All four books are very key, and although they are all individual stories — individually stand very much alone in their own right — there are threads that tie them all together. “Convergence” #0 actually takes moments from the “Superman: Doomed” storyline, takes moments from “Futures End” and takes moments from “World’s End” and brings them all together in a single story that launches the “Convergence” event. DC Comics Convergence March 2015 solicitations April 1rst Convergence #0Also in “Convergence” #0 we list all the cities that will be appearing in the course of the story. So you actually have a good guideline to see what cities you’ll be coming across for the next two months. Then what happens also, things like “Multiversity” actually play into the “Convergence” spine book, the main weekly series, and you’ll see reflections of “Multiversity” in that book as well — as well as direct ramifications from “World’s End” and “Futures End.”…

    I’ve always felt that one of the great strengths of DC Comics is the multiple worlds, the multiple sensibilities, just the true cosmic scope of what we do — because if all these things are out there, available to us, it’s great to bring them all together in one grand, epic story. So as “Multiversity” was timing out we started building “Convergence.” Serendipitously, we found a way to really bring them up so one started as the other was coming to a conclusion, because even though they aren’t directly connected in story, they share the same DNA. More importantly, there are aspects of “Multiversity” now that appear in “Convergence” because of how well they fit into the storytelling that is “Convergence.” Did that make sense? Plus, we have the April 2015 solicitations with spoilers for Convergence #1, #2, #3 and #4. This follows the Convergence #0 solicitations released earlier.

Convergence #1 DC Comics New 52 April 2015 solicitations

    CONVERGENCE #1

    Written by JEFF KING and SCOTT LOBDELL
    Art by CARLO PAGULAYAN and JASON PAZ
    Foldout cover by IVAN REIS and JOE PRADO
    Variant cover by TONY S. DANIEL and MARK MORALES
    1: 25 Variant cover by BRIAN BOLLAND
    1: 100 BATMAN sketch variant cover by GREG CAPULLO
    Blank variant cover
    On sale APRIL 8 • 40 pg, FC, 1 of 8, $4.99 US • RATED T

    Retailers: This issue will ship with five covers. Please see the order form for more information.

    This is it! The entire DC Universe, from the dawn of time through The New 52, must fight to survive against a threat that bends the Multiverse to its will. Your favorite characters from every era and every forgotten series are all here! But are you going to say hello again just to say goodbye forever? The stakes have never been higher as the heroes of Crisis, Zero Hour, Elseworlds, and more are brought together for Convergence!

    In the first issue of this weekly series, Brainiac has collected cities of doomed and forgotten worlds, who must battle each other – and the losers will be destroyed! But why is he forcing this conflict? Join the refugees from Earth-2 as they unlock the truth behind this world that exists outside time and space and is very much alive! Is Brainiac really in control – or is this planet named Telos an unparalleled force of evil?

    This extra-sized issue is packed with twists and turns and appearances you NEVER thought you’d see – including the heroes from the hit series INJUSTICE!

    CONVERGENCE #2

    Written by JEFF KING
    Art by CARLO PAGULAYAN and JASON PAZ
    Cover by IVAN REIS and JOE PRADO
    Variant cover by TONY S. DANIEL and MARK MORALES
    1: 25 Variant cover by JAE LEE
    1: 100 WONDER WOMAN sketch variant cover by DAVID FINCH
    On sale APRIL 15 • 32 pg, FC, 2 of 8, $3.99 US • RATED T

    Retailers: This issue will ship with four covers. Please see the order form for more information.

    As Telos, the Planet Incarnate, easily defeats the survivors of Earth 2, Thomas Wayne and Dick Grayson set off to find help in the pre-Flashpoint Gotham City. The emotional implication of these worlds colliding comes crashing down when Thomas Wayne confronts this world’s Batman, as father meets son!

    Plus, Alan Scott’s attempts to connect with The Green yield unexpected results, setting our team on a quest to escape the planet. And the cyborgs of Futures End engage in a battle to the death against the reimagined heroes of the Just Imagine Universe, while the city of Superman Red and Blue takes on the opposing forces from GENERATIONS!
